    In the latest episode of Yale Global Health Insights, Dr. Sharon Chekijian sits down with Dr. Albert Ko,the Raj and Indra Nooyi Professor of Public Health and Professor of Epidemiology and Medicine. They discuss how his upbringing led directly to his transformative work addressing public health challenges. Dr. Ko has worked extensively in Brazil’s urban informal settlements or “favelas” where rapid urbanization and social inequities fuel the spread of infectious diseases like zika and dengue. The conversation highlights the power of community-driven solutions and the importance of rigorous mentorship in tackling global health crises.
